Bleeding complications in both anticoagulated and nonanticoagulated surgical patients

Many patients undergoing oculoplastic surgery use anticoagulants but fail to disclose this. Individualized management is key, as continuing anticoagulation may be safe for some, preventing vascular events.

Area of Science:

  • Ophthalmology
  • Plastic Surgery
  • Cardiology

Background:

  • Anticoagulant use is common in patients undergoing oculoplastic procedures.
  • Accurate patient disclosure of medication use is critical for surgical safety.

Purpose of the Study:

  • To determine the incidence of anticoagulant use in oculoplastic surgery patients.
  • To assess the reliability of patient medication disclosure.
  • To compare perioperative bleeding complications based on anticoagulant management.

Main Methods:

  • Retrospective chart review of 1130 surgeries (2008-2010).
  • Documentation of anticoagulant use, management, surgical procedures, and complications.

Main Results:

  • 40% of patients used anticoagulants; 18% failed to disclose use.
  • No significant difference in major bleeding complications between groups (continued, withheld, or no anticoagulants).
  • No permanent visual deficits or deformities occurred due to hemorrhage.

Conclusions:

  • A significant proportion of oculoplastic patients use anticoagulants, with frequent under-reporting.
  • Individualized management of anticoagulation is essential, balancing bleeding risk with thrombotic risk.
  • Continuing anticoagulation may be appropriate in select patients to prevent vascular events, with careful hemostasis.

Disorders of Hemostasis

Hemostasis, the process that stops bleeding after a blood vessel injury, is crucial for maintaining the integrity of the circulatory system. However, disorders of hemostasis can disrupt this delicate balance, leading to either excessive clotting or bleeding. These disorders can be broadly classified into thromboembolic disorders and bleeding disorders.

Venous Thrombosis IV: Nursing Management

Nursing management begins with a thorough assessment of the patient's health history. Key factors include trauma to veins, peripherally inserted central catheters, varicose veins, recent pregnancy or childbirth, surgery, bacteremia, prolonged bed rest, atrial fibrillation, COPD, heart failure, cancer, coagulation disorders, myocardial infarction, spinal cord injury, stroke, prolonged travel, recent bone fractures, and dehydration.
